## v3.2.1 — Signing key rotation

Rotated the deploy signing key for Ladderstep, our zero-downtime schema migration runner. The previous key expired per the Quorvane security calendar. All migration plans generated after this release are signed with the new key; older signed plans remain valid until the dual-write window closes. Reviewers should confirm the verification step in `migrate/verify.go` references the updated fingerprint. No behavioral changes to expand/contract logic. The new key is below.

deploy key for taguf-bafop: bky4_bYeM

Reviewer note: the Striderline chip-reader tests flake in CI because the mock antenna emits reads out of order under load. The fix in this PR sorts by chip timestamp before dedupe, which killed the flake locally across 200 runs. Please sanity-check the sort key. I pinned the CI run to the build referenced immediately below.

pipeline stamp: htk4_66df

## Wavelace 3.2 — Changed Defaults

The audio waveform preview renderer now downsamples to 2,000 peaks per track instead of rendering full resolution, and previews are generated lazily on first request rather than at upload. On-call note: expect a brief CPU spike when a cold track is first opened; this is normal and self-limiting. The new default configuration shipped with 3.2 follows.

config for bahop-baduf:
[kasion]
team = lamath
access_code = ac_d807e5
host = kasion.paliqcloud.corp
port = 4000
owner = julix.tamvan
peer = frair.qorvelsoft.local

## Onboarding: `pixtrim` CLI

`pixtrim` batch-resizes product images for the Orvell catalog. Typical run: `pixtrim --profile thumbs ./incoming`. Profiles and output paths are set in `pixtrim.env`, including `PIXTRIM_OUTPUT_DIR` and `PIXTRIM_MAX_WORKERS`.

Uploads to the asset store need an API credential, also in that file. The credential line follows here.

secret setting of yagep-bahif: LEDGER_TOKEN8=7eb0ad88